PCOS is a condition in which the ovulation is irregular or delayed, or sometimes no ovulation at all.
This is the cause for irregular periods and difficulty in conceiving.
Treatment for conception in PCOS patients should be done stepwise, the next step to be followed when the previous one fails:
1. Ovulation induction with drugs
2. Intrauterine insemination
3. In vitro fertilization ( IVF)
Moreover, weight loss and regular exercise help in conceiving in PCOS patients by improving the hormonal conditions in the body.

Intrauterine insemination or IUI is a procedure in which the semen is introduced in uterine cavity by a catheter, to promote conception.
Weight loss should be done by regular aerobic exercises, jogging for at least30 minutes a day and eating low fat diet.Please tell the place you are residing so that I can suggest doctors and hospitals.
